An elmwood zigzag-chair
Designed by Gerrit Th. Rietveld in 1932, executed by Gerard van de Groenekan in circa 1962
Composed of four tapering rectangular sections, held together with screws and dove-tail joints
With original paper label G.A. v.d. Groenekan, Utrechtseweg 315, De Bilt, Nederland
